“Paper Girls” Team Up to Save the World in Trailer for Prime Video Series

The long awaited television adaptation of Brian K. Vaughan and Cliff Chiang’s best selling comic book series, Paper Girls, is almost here and Prime Video has finally released the show’s first full trailer.

The series follows four drastically different paper delivery girls from 1988 who are unwittingly swept up in a time twisting adventure when they are sent to 2019 and encounter older versions of themselves while also dodging time travelers sent to destroy them.

The series is produced by Academy Award winner Brad Pitt (“Bullet Train”) and his production company Plan B, as well as Stephany Folsom (“Toy Story 4”) and Christopher Cantwell (“Halt and Catch Fire”), who also serve as head writers on the series. Starring in the lead roles are newcomers Riley Lai Nelet, Sofia Rosinsky, Fina Strazza and Camryn Jones, as well as Ali Wong, Nate Corddry and Adina Porter.

The comic book Paper Girls, created by “Runaways” mastermind Brian K. Vaughan along with artist Cliff Chiang, ran for 30 issues and won the Eisner Award for Best New Series at San Diego Comic Con in 2016. It was recently collected in the graphic novel, “Paper Girls: The Complete Story” from Image Comics.

From Prime Video, “It’s the day after Halloween in 1988 when four young friends accidentally stumble into an intense time war and find themselves inexplicably transported to the year 2019. When they come face-to-face with their adult selves, each girl discovers her own strengths as together they try to find a way back to the past while saving the world of the future.”

Paper Girls starts streaming on Prime Video on July 29.
